Bonuses and Promotions: What to Look For
Welcome bonuses are the headline‑grabbers, but the fine print decides whether they’re worth your time. Focus on the wagering requirements – a 10x requirement on a €10 bonus is far more manageable than a 40x on a €100 offer. Also check the game or market restrictions; some bonuses only apply to football markets, while others can be used across the entire sportsbook.
Here are the most common bonus types you’ll encounter:
- Match‑deposit bonus – a percentage of your first deposit, often up to 100%.
- Free bet – a credit you can stake without risking your own money, usually tied to a specific event.
- Cash‑back – a percentage of lost stakes returned as bonus credit.
- Loyalty points – earned each time you bet, redeemable for bets or casino credit.
Remember, a huge bonus can look attractive, but if the site imposes a 30‑day expiry on the bonus funds, you may never get a chance to meet the wagering requirement.
Payment Methods, Deposits and Withdrawal Speed
Irish players favour payment methods that are both instant and familiar. The most popular deposit methods include debit/credit cards, PayPal, and instant bank transfers via services like Trustly. Most sites process deposits within minutes, but withdrawals can vary dramatically.
When comparing withdrawal speed, keep an eye on the following factors:
- Processing time – how long the site takes to approve your request (often 24‑48 hours).
- Payout method – e‑wallets usually mean instant payouts, while bank transfers can take 3‑5 business days.
- Verification – some operators hold funds until you complete KYC, which can add a day or two.
Choosing a site that offers “instant payouts” for e‑wallet withdrawals can make the difference between a smooth experience and a frustrating wait.
